MYP Field Trips: Interdisciplinary Connections
In the MYP (Grades 6–10), field trips serve as a dynamic extension of classroom learning, promoting interdisciplinary connections and community engagement. These excursions are aligned with our Interdisciplinary Units (IDUs), allowing students to apply academic knowledge to real-world scenarios.
Examples of MYP Field Trips:
- Carbon Net Neutral Project: Students explore sustainable practices and environmental conservation efforts, gaining insights into renewable energy solutions and carbon footprint reduction strategies.
- Smokeless Stove Initiative: Engaging with local communities, students learn about innovative cooking technologies that reduce air pollution and improve health outcomes.
Experiential Learning Across All Programs
Field trips at KIS are not confined to the MYP; they are a cornerstone of our educational approach across all grade levels. These experiences are meticulously planned to provide adventure, community service, environmental engagement, and intercultural awareness, aligning with our commitment to holistic education.
Notable Field Trip Examples:
-
Biology and Social Studies Excursions: Trips to destinations like Goa or Pondicherry offer students firsthand experience with diverse ecosystems, enhancing their understanding of environmental science and social studies.
- Psychology Internship: Short-term internships at mental health facilities provide psychology students with practical insights into clinical settings and patient care.
-
Theater and Arts Immersion: Visits to cultural hubs such as Fort Cochin enable students to study traditional performing arts like Kathakali and Kalaripayattu, enriching their appreciation for diverse artistic expressions.
